1.1 Background of the Study

According to the trade union decree No 36 section (1) of 1973, trade is defined as any combination of which is to regulate the term and conditions of workers employment.

However, a trade union is permitted to have additional purpose instead than that of regulating the terms and conditions of workers employment. It also utilizes his reasonable resources in some other variable positions or situations as contained in the rule book of the union. A trade union movement existed in Nigeria as early as 1912 with the civil service union as the first that came into existence union like the Nigeria Railways, Nature staff union 1919 and the Nigeria Union of teachers in 1913.

However, as the result of the passage of the trade union ordinance in 1983, other trade union emerged several of the union formed were motivated by their leaders since the leaders seems to be illiterate and ignorance at what actually a union suppose to be.

According to Yusuf (1952:72) the union reason for the formation of the civil service union was merely to match with union formed in Sierra lean and other countries in West Africa, in the supreme position, the main aim for the formation of the union were;

  1. To protect the welfare and interest of members
  2. To protect the employment position of the members
  3. To maintain dignity in labour and
  4. To maintain standard working hours with remunerations equal to the output.
